- SiFly is responsible for any non-compliance of goods purchased from SiFly with the sales contract ('Legal Warranty'), which exists at the time of delivery of said goods and manifests:
- within a period of 2 (two) years, starting from the delivery date, in cases where the goods are delivered to a European Union member state, except as indicated below in item 8.1.1 and item 8.2.1 of these warranty terms.
- within a period of 1 (one) year, starting from the delivery date, in cases where the goods are delivered to a country outside the European Union, except as indicated below in item 8.1.2 and item 8.2.2 of these warranty terms.
- Regarding compliance with the sales contract for a Powercell battery purchased by the consumer, SiFly assumes warranty responsibility as follows:
- For a period of 2 (two) years from the delivery date, or within up to 300 battery cycles (1 (one) battery cycle involves consecutive or multiple partial discharges totaling 100% capacity, whichever occurs first) - for a battery for the SiFly board delivered to an EU member state.
- For a period of 1 (one) year from the delivery date, or within up to 300 battery cycles (1 (one) battery cycle involves consecutive or multiple partial discharges totaling 100% capacity, whichever occurs first) - for a battery for the SiFly board delivered to a country outside the EU.
- Regarding compliance with the sales contract for a SiFly hydrofoil unit purchased by the consumer, SiFly assumes warranty responsibility as follows:
- For a period of 2 (two) years from the delivery date, or within up to 300 (three hundred) hours of motor function, whichever occurs first - concerning SiFly units delivered to an EU member state.
- For a period of 1 (one) year from the delivery date, or within up to 300 (three hundred) hours of motor function, whichever occurs first - concerning SiFly units delivered to a country outside the EU

- SiFly does not bear warranty responsibility for non-compliances (defects/damages/malfunctions) in products purchased from the company caused by the following events and/or the consumer's behavior:
- Damages, caused by normal wear and tear;
- Damages resulting from the consumer's failure to follow the usage and installation instructions provided by SiFly;
- Any punctures made by the consumer or a third-party;
- Damages caused and/or attributed to repair of the product performed within the warranty period without prior agreement with SiFly and/or conducted by the consumer, an unauthorized service center not authorized by SiFly, or a third-party individual or legal entity;
- Damages due to exposure of the product to abnormal conditions, including prolonged storage at temperatures beyond the recommended range - excessive heat exposure, direct sunlight, or extended amount of time left in a car on a hot day;
- Damages due to care and/or storage and/or usage that is not in accordance with the User guide provided to the consumer and available on SiFly's official website, namely: https://SiFly.global/;
- Damages, caused by operations with the good in unsafe locations, and/or in any other unsafe conditions, contrary to instruction(s) given in the User guide;
- Damages due to abuse, accidents, or collisions of the hydrofoil, mast, motor, wings or board against hard objects or in shallow waters;
- Damages due to climbing on and off an eFoil while it is not floating and is sitting on the bottom in shallow waters or on solid ground;
- Damages caused by overweight usage of the product;
- Damage due to failure to properly maintain the SiFly eFoil and its components in accordance with the instructions found within the User guide;
- Damages due to disassembling the motor, ESC, Board controller units, the remote controller or battery;
- Damages due to unauthorized modifications in the SiFly eFoil or use of 3rd party components, including, but not limited to, modification of its internal circuitry, components, battery, battery cells, connectors, connector cables, etc.;
- Damages, caused by the usage of the SiFly eFoil after a warranty claim is filed, or when a customer should have reasonably made a warranty claim;
- Damages caused by usage of the good, accompanied by failure to install a critical firmware update, when the consumer is prompted/instructed to do so by the mobile app, or by email. Firmware updates can be critical or recommended. Critical updates must be installed when pushed to the eFoil for the warranty to be valid;
- Damages resulting from low or high-voltage;
- Damages caused by force majeure circumstances or natural disasters (fires, floods, earthquakes, thunderstorms).
